How do I sort columns by header?
Sort by Values
- Select a cell in the dataset.
- On the Data tab, select Sort.
- If the data has a header row, but Excel doesn’t recognize it, select the My Data Has Headers check box.
- From the Sort By drop-down, select the first column header by which to sort.
- From the Sort On drop-down, select Values.
How do you sort in Excel and keep headers?
If you only want to sort a portion of the spreadsheet, select the relevant section, including any headers. Then click the Sort button in the Data tab. Use the drop-downs to select the column or columns to sort by and check the box “My data has headers” if that applies.

How do you sort column order in Excel?
Sorting levels
- Select a cell in the column you want to sort by.
- Click the Data tab, then select the Sort command.
- The Sort dialog box will appear.
- Click Add Level to add another column to sort by.
- Select the next column you want to sort by, then click OK.
- The worksheet will be sorted according to the selected order.
How do I get Excel to recognize column headers?
Show or hide the Header Row
- Click anywhere in the table.
- Go to Table Tools > Design on the Ribbon.
- In the Table Style Options group, select the Header Row check box to hide or display the table headers.
How do I sort columns in Excel and keep rows together?
In the Sort Warning window, select Expand the selection, and click Sort. Along with Column G, the rest of the columns will also be sorted, so all rows are kept together. This technique works for any sort, including sorting by date or sorting alphabetically.
